An Exact Solution for Steady State Magnetic Reconnection in Three Dimensions

Abstract
An exact three-dimensional solution is derived for the steady state magnetic reconnection of incompressible, resistive plasmas. The analysis provides a natural extension of the analytic, two-dimensional reconnection solution of Craig & Henton. The solution shows how advective motions through the separatrix "spine-curve" lead to global current sheets aligned to the separatrix "fan."
